Anzac Day Centenary Service 2017

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

Let us help you with information on services on the Northern Beaches…….

Northern Beaches Council presents

ANZAC Centenary

Tuesday 25 April 2017

Dawn Services

4.25am – Manly War Memorial, The Corso

A Dawn Service of remembrance will be held at the Manly War Memorial, The Corso, Manly. All residents and visitors are welcome to attend and to lay a wreath at this service. The service will be hosted by Jean Hay AM, IAG Chair.

Event details below under 11am Commemoration Ceremony.

5:30am –Manly Dam, King Street, Manly Vale

A Dawn Service of Remembrance hosted by Manly Warringah War Memorial Park Remembrance Trust followed by ANZAC biscuits, tea and coffee for a donation. All members of the public are welcome to attend and lay a wreath at all three services.

Road Closure: King Street (Manly Dam entrance), restricted traffic from 4:30am-6:30am

Commemoration Ceremony

11am – Manly War Memorial, The Corso

Manly’s ANZAC Day Commemoration and Wreath Laying Ceremony will be held at the Manly War Memorial on The Corso and hosted by Jean Hay AM, IAG Chair. The event includes an official ANZAC Day March where marchers will assemble at the corner of Wentworth Street and Darley Road and a wreath laying ceremony. All members of the public are welcome to attend and lay a wreath.

Change in traffic conditions & use of Whistler Street Carpark on ANZAC Day:

The following changes in traffic conditions will apply during Northern Beaches Council’s ANZAC Day Service, to be held at 11am at the Manly War Memorial, The Corso, Manly.

Between the hours of 7am and 12.30pm there will be ‘No Stopping’ restrictions in place on both sides of Darley Road from Wentworth Street along The Corso onto Whistler St, Manly.

At 10am traffic will not be allowed to enter Darley Road North from Wentworth Street, to allow marches to congregate in safety. This will deny access to The Corso from Darley Road North.

Access from Whistler Street into The Corso will not be allowed from 10am until approximately 12.30pm. Entry to the Whistler Street carpark during the service will be via Sydney Road.

Conditions will revert to normal at the conclusion of the service at approximately 12.30pm.
